Summary of the comparison

Cummersdale School and Robert Ferguson Primary School are primary schools in Carlisle.

  • Cummersdale School scores 59 out of 100 (grade C, average) and Robert Ferguson Primary School scores 53 out of 100 (grade D, below average). Cummersdale School is ahead on our composite score.

  • Cummersdale School was judged the expected standard and Robert Ferguson Primary School was judged Good.

  • On the share of pupils meeting the expected standard in reading, writing and maths at Key Stage 2, the latest published figures are 73.0% for Cummersdale School and 38.0% for Robert Ferguson Primary School.

  • The share of pupils meeting the expected standard at Key Stage 2 has risen at Cummersdale School (13.0% in 2022-23, 73.0% in 2024-25) and has fallen at Robert Ferguson Primary School (45.0% in 2022-23, 38.0% in 2024-25).
